Rostro Financials hires institutional sales veteran Chris Andrews

As part of a strategy to expand its sales division in London, Rostro Financials Group, a fintech group focused on capital markets and digital assets, has added Chris Andrews to its institutional sales operations.

Chris brings his wealth of knowledge of the forex and financial markets to the firm. During his career, he has worked across both banks and brokers.

Andrews, who will be based in London, joins the company with more than three decades worth of experience in futures, forex, equity and CFD sales trading and account management. His most recent position was director of institutional business development at ThinkMarkets.

Andrews also served within the institutional sales and account management at GKFX, a CFD trading, spread betting and foreign exchange broker. In this role, Andrews was responsible for the sales trading and account management side of the business. During his time at the company, he serviced both the broker’s retail and institutional clients.

Before joining GKFX, Andrews held senior roles at a myriad of financial institutions such as Saxo Capital Markets UK, where he worked in derivatives sales trading, MF Global, Fyshe Global and Cantor Index.

The new hire plays into a long-term vision for Rostro, which operates multi-regulated brokerage houses that provide execution, and clearing of both listed securities as well as OTC derivatives. In addition, the group offers banking, alternative finance, and digital asset storage with both on and off ramp solutions.

Rostro is led by Michael Ayres, the former chief operating officer at Equiti Capital, formerly known as Divisa Capital. Prior to Equiti, Ayres, who has over 13 years of experience in the forex industry, was the operations director at GKFX.

Rostro Financials had recently acquired Belize-based FX and CFDs brokerage Scope Markets. The financial details of the transaction were not disclosed, but Rostro bought the retail broker in an all-cash deal.

Scope Markets, which is domiciled in Belize and regulated by the International Financial Services Commission (IFSC), is controlled by UAE-based entrepreneur Serkan Ismailoglu. The Middle East-focused broker also operates regulated entities in Africa, Cyprus and Mauritius.

Scope Markets has recently announced a multi-year extension to its sleeve partnership with iconic east London football club, West Ham United. The extended accord helps expand Scope Markets’ product scope in the UK and globally as the football club’s official online trading partner.
